Output 89f80112e780f640760422775361abb7acc778e0ef56fad0d3db15aff09b4149:1

value
16660000
script pubkey
OP_0 OP_PUSHBYTES_20 ce869673be9b2789488afb78d207bd2c48fddfc9
address
bc1qe6rfvua7nvncjjy2ldudypaa93y0mh7f4xv5q7
transaction
89f80112e780f640760422775361abb7acc778e0ef56fad0d3db15aff09b4149
spent
true